The inter-promotional matches are something that can only occur at Wrestlemania where members from Raw and Smackdown duke it out. A Legend verses Legend Killer showdown occurred featuring Randy Orton one-on-one with the undefeated Undertaker. Orton's goal this year was to put to rest the biggest legend in the WWE and that is the Undertaker's Wrestlemania winning streak. Undertaker had been angered by Randy's lack of respect toward him, which fueled this rivalry even more. Orton tried matching power with the Undertaker and then tried taking him down with skill on the mat. However, despite Orton hitting his finisher the RKO, it was the Undertaker who added Randy Orton's as his 13th Wrestlemania victim Tombstoning the Legend Killer for the pitfall victory.??Shawn Michaels and Kurt Angle are two of the most decorated athletes in WWE history with numerous titles and accolades between them and it has been debated who is the best wrestler of this generation? Shawn and Kurt knew the only way to determine who is the best was to square off in the ring on April 3, at Wrestlemania 21. These two men blended an amateur wrestling style and high-flying daredevil offense, each man countering each other's holds and countering those counters. It was the Olympic Champion who proved that he is the best after keeping the Anklelock on Shawn Michaels for well over ten minutes until Michaels had no other choice but to tap out to Kurt Angle.??The two main events of this were the championship matches for the WWE Championship and the World Heavyweight Title. Both champions, JBL and Triple H, respectively, have been champions and they were both confident that they would walk out of Wrestlemania still holding the gold. Sadly they were both mistaken, while JBL dominated most of his match with John Cena, JBL missed his patented Clothesline from Hell and John Cena scooped the champion up for the F-U and pinned him to become the new WWE Champion. World Heavyweight Champion Triple H knew he was getting into a fight as he went up against his former Evolution partner Batista, the winner of the 2005 Royal Rumble, but assumed that his experience and mind games, along with the help of Ric Flair would secure him the win. Much to The Game's dismay Batista sheer power could not be overcome. Batista knocked out Ric Flair and literally powered out of the Pedigree before delivering a Batista Bomb to Triple H and pinning him thus starting the reign of the Animal.
